Position Description: Client is seeking an experienced CyberArk Solution Architect to lead the design, implementation, and modernization of enterprise Privileged Access Management (PAM) solutions for federal and regulated environments. The ideal candidate will bring 10+ years of IT experience, including at least 5 years of hands-on experience designing and implementing CyberArk solutions across complex enterprise environments. This role requires deep technical expertise across the CyberArk product suite, strong understanding of federal cybersecurity requirements, and the ability to develop scalable architecture blueprints, guide implementation teams, and communicate effectively with both technical and executive stakeholders. Candidates must be eligible to obtain and maintain a federal Public Trust clearance or higher.

Responsibilities:

  • Design, architect, and implement enterprise-scale CyberArk Privileged Access Management (PAM) solutions.
  • Develop CyberArk architecture blueprints, deployment models, integration patterns, and technical roadmaps.
  • Lead CyberArk implementations, upgrades, migrations, and enhancements across large-scale federal or regulated environments.
  • Configure and support CyberArk components such as:
    • Enterprise Password Vault
    • Privileged Session Manager
    • Central Policy Manager
    • Privileged Threat Analytics
    • Endpoint Privilege Manager
    • CyberArk Identity / Workforce Identity
    • Secrets Manager / Conjur
  • Integrate CyberArk with enterprise identity providers, cloud platforms, SIEM tools, ITSM systems, and CI/CD pipelines.
  • Support integration with technologies such as Active Directory, Entra ID/Azure AD, Okta, AWS, Azure, ServiceNow, Splunk, Jenkins, GitLab, and similar enterprise platforms.

  • Translate business, security, and compliance requirements into secure technical designs.
  • Ensure PAM solutions align with federal security frameworks, including Zero Trust, FedRAMP, NIST SP 800-53, FISMA, and agency-specific security policies.
  • Define privileged access policies, onboarding standards, credential rotation requirements, and session monitoring approaches.
  • Lead technical workshops, design reviews, solution demonstrations, and stakeholder briefings.
  • Provide technical leadership to engineers, administrators, and implementation teams.
  • Identify risks, dependencies, technical gaps, and opportunities for automation and process improvement.
  • Support documentation development, including architecture diagrams, implementation plans, operational procedures, and security control mappings.
  • Assist with compliance assessments, audits, and security authorization activities as needed.
  • Serve as a trusted advisor to customers, program leadership, and security stakeholders on PAM strategy and CyberArk best practices.

Required Skills:

  • 10+ years of IT experience, with at least 5 years focused on CyberArk PAM architecture, design, and implementation.
  • Strong hands-on experience with the CyberArk product suite in enterprise environments.
  • Experience designing PAM solutions for federal, government, or highly regulated environments.
  • Strong understanding of privileged access management concepts, including:
    • Credential vaulting
    • Password rotation
    • Session isolation and monitoring
    • Least privilege
    • Just-in-time access
    • Secrets management
    • Service account management
  • Experience integrating CyberArk with identity providers such as Active Directory, Entra ID/Azure AD, Okta, or similar platforms.
  • Experience integrating CyberArk with cloud environments such as AWS, Azure, or Google Cloud.
  • Familiarity with CI/CD pipeline integrations and DevSecOps environments.
  • Strong knowledge of federal cybersecurity frameworks and compliance requirements, including: Zero Trust Architecture FedRAMP NIST SP 800-53 FISMA NIST Cybersecurity Framework
  • Ability to develop solution architecture documents, design diagrams, implementation plans, and technical standards.
  • Experience leading technical teams through design, implementation, testing, and deployment activities.
  • Ability to troubleshoot complex CyberArk issues and recommend scalable solutions.
  • Strong understanding of enterprise security architecture, identity governance, and access management principles.
  • Must be eligible to obtain and maintain a federal Public Trust clearance or higher.
  • CyberArk certification such as: CyberArk Defender CyberArk Sentry CyberArk CDE CyberArk Guardian CyberArk Trustee Cloud security certification preferred, such as: AWS Certified Security Specialty Microsoft Certified: Azure Security Engineer Associate Google Professional Cloud Security Engineer CCSP
